#b79278 color RGB value is (183,146,120). #b79278 color name is Custom Color color.

#b79278 hex color red value is 183, green value is 146 and the blue value of its RGB is 120.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#b79278 hue: 0.07, saturation: 0.30 and the lightness value of b79278 is 0.59.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#b79278 color hex is 0.00, 0.20, 0.34, 0.28. Web safe color of #b79278 is #cc9966. Color #b79278 cont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#B79278 Custom Color

#B79278 (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 183, 146, 120.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#b79278,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#b79278 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#b79278), RGB (rgb(183, 146, 120)), HSL (hsl(25, 30%, 59%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cc9966,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
